DSP Series 2 and DSP-ONE Cards Compared
Table 8-7 DSP Features by Card
Feature |
DSP Series 2 |
DSP-ONE |
---|---|---|
I/O Card |
uses the Multi-Function Media I/O card for File Record/Playback |
No I/O Card |
Maximum number of DSP chips |
8 |
16 |
Configuration API Message |
DSP SIMM Configure (0x00C0) Generic Card Configure (0x0122) |
DSP SIMM Configure (0x00C0) |
Tone Generation and Reception |
a DSP is assigned to play a universal tone, and that can be any tone type with the same encoding format. |
a DSP is assigned a particular tone type, and can play that for 2,048 channels |
Record/ Play files |
Record/Play features |
Voice Recorded Announcements provided on the VRA SIMM |
Announcement Tracking |
the host application uses an ASCII Vocabulary Index File (VIF) to track playback files stored on the servers. |
the Matrix Controller card keeps track of announcement IDs and where announcements are stored on the cards |
